Known for its chalets, its peacefulness and its natural character, the Parc national de Frontenac, a protected area, has so much to offer visitors! Canoe camping, biking or hiking (with some trails that even cross peat bogs) are just a few activities that come to mind. Additionally, there are many different choices of lodging within the park, whether in a resort, at canoe camping sites or campgrounds. In the wintertime, with snowshoes under your feet, you can discover landscapes remarkable for their calm and tranquility.
